About

The Ohio Certified Professional Lease and Title Analyst (CPLTA) Exam is an essential milestone for professionals in the natural resources sector who wish to demonstrate their expertise in lease and title analysis. This exam proves to industries and employers that a professional possesses the high-level skills and knowledge required to perform their duties competently.

Understanding the CPLTA Exam Format

The CPLTA Exam is structured to test the candidate's proficiency across several critical areas in lease and title analysis. It consists primarily of multiple-choice questions that evaluate a candidate's understanding of relevant topics. Generally, the exam encompasses approximately 130 questions, although this number can vary slightly with each iteration.

Core Areas Covered in the Exam

  1. Lease Analysis: Covers various types of leases, terms, conditions, and negotiation strategies.
  2. Title Examination: Explores processes for examining titles, identifying defects, and remediation methods.
  3. Contract Law: Focuses on understanding the legal frameworks governing contracts and their applications.
  4. Regulatory Compliance: Addresses federal and state regulations affecting land leasing and management.
  5. Environmental Considerations and Ethics: Evaluates understanding of environmental regulations, ethical considerations, and best practices in the industry.

Exam Duration and Scoring

The exam duration is approximately 3 hours, within which candidates must demonstrate a comprehensive understanding of all tested areas. Typically, to pass the CPLTA Exam, candidates must achieve a score of at least 70%.

FAQs

What is the Ohio Certified Professional Lease & Title Analyst (CPLTA) exam format?

The Ohio Certified Professional Lease & Title Analyst (CPLTA) exam consists of multiple-choice questions designed to assess your knowledge of lease and title analysis. It's essential to familiarize yourself with the exam format as it can help improve your performance. Resources like study guides can provide valuable insights.

What are the key topics covered in the CPLTA exam?

The CPLTA exam covers several vital topics such as lease agreements, title examination, document preparation, and real estate principles. Understanding these subjects is crucial for passing the exam, and utilizing effective study resources can enhance your knowledge and retention.

What is the average salary for a Certified Professional Lease & Title Analyst in Ohio?

In Ohio, a Certified Professional Lease & Title Analyst typically earns an average salary ranging from $55,000 to $75,000 annually. This salary can vary based on experience, education, and the specific employer. Ensuring you are well-prepared for the CPLTA exam can help you qualify for these opportunities.
